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Baird’s Beaked Whale | Dame'S Rocket Moth |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Chordata (Chordates) | Arthropoda (Arthropods) |
| Class | Mammalia (Mammals) | Insecta (Insects) |
| Order | Cetacea (Whales & Dolphins) |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) |
| Family | Hyperoodontidae | Plutellidae |
| Genus | Berardius | Plutella |
| Species | Berardius bairdii | Plutella porrectella |
Evolutionary Relationship
Baird’s Beaked Whale and Dame'S Rocket Moth share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
